Housing Woes

The seller of my flat is having housing woes. he confirmed to sell his flat in april, but till now, he has not found another to move into. he cited a high mortgage for his reason to sell his centrally-located modest looking 4 room flat but now, to find a replacement might cost almost as much. with the recent spate of record-high HDB flat prices, many sellers are asking for 40,000 in cash and up. And we're not even talking premium areas like Bukit Merah and Tiong Bahru.

As such, his family is in no hurry to move out, and would find all reasons to stall the process of the resale. We understand his dilemma, but we are in one too! We have been patiently waiting for the flat since April and will not get it till December at least. He offered to rent from us for a month or two at, get this, about $1000+ for 2 months. WTF, our mortgage per month is already $1000+! We know he's strapped for cash but charity cases aren't our forte. We don't exactly earn big buckaroos or have 6 digit CPF savings. Maybe he thinks we do, whatever. Then he got his agent to draft a letter to ask us to undertake rectifying of unauthorised works in the flat...to save his own money of course. And then, he offered to do it for us, but that might stall time. Did you know HDB doesn't care when he has to do the rectification works? They will just halt the sale of the flat until the works are done. Not a benefit to us of course...
